This AM's Hartford Courant had a page one story about the significant economic impact that LUV is likely to have on the entire Hartford-Springfield economy. It talks about the dramatic increase in traffic and resultant local spending generated by LUV's discounted fares. It indicates that folks may drive the 2 hours from Albany, NY to Hartford to catch Southwest flights.

Already, they say local charter trip travel agents are rethinking their group travel offerings, because they no longer have to put Hartford folks on a 90-minute bus to Providence to catch a discount group flight there ... its right here, 30 minutes from either Hartford or Springfield center city.

The effect of LUV's entry is likely to include fare cuts by other lines serving the Hartford/Springfield airport (BDL), according to the Courant article, further increasing traffic.
